I’ve stayed at Hotel Fita - www.fita.nl - several times. Clean, safe and very friendly owners/staff. Its a stones throw from the Van Gogh museum and Rijksmuseum. Its also close to a grocery store - Albert Heijn and there is a great pastry shop just around the corner too. I can’t recall the tram line but there is a tram from the Centraal Station direct to the hotel.
